A Career Advancement Programme in Humanitarian Procurement Cost Reduction equips professionals with the skills to optimize procurement processes within the humanitarian aid sector. This specialized training significantly enhances efficiency and effectiveness in delivering crucial aid resources.
Participants in this program will learn to implement cost-saving strategies, negotiate better contracts, and manage supplier relationships effectively. The program covers best practices in tendering, contract management, and risk mitigation, crucial for responsible humanitarian procurement.
Learning outcomes include mastering techniques for value-for-money analysis, developing robust procurement plans, and applying ethical sourcing principles within a complex and often challenging operational environment. Participants will gain a comprehensive understanding of international procurement regulations and standards.
